Lunar Transportation: This role is part of the Lunar Transportation business unit, which develops Blue Origin’s multiple Blue Moon lander product lines. To further Blue Origin's mission of having millions of people living and working in space, we are building sustainable infrastructure for our transport of crew and cargo from Earth to the lunar surface.
As part of a hardworking team of diverse specialists, technicians, and engineers you will work as a Vehicle System Safety Engineer on the Systems Engineering team for the lunar lander system. You will be responsible for performing safety analyses for the vehicle per the processes defined by the program's Safety and Mission Assurance Lead. You will be responsible for producing safety analysis products, performing functional and safety requirements definition, working with Responsible Engineers to identify hazard controls and mitigations in the vehicle design, supporting integration, verification, and validation. Your passion, expertise, and skills will impact the design and integration of the spacecraft and mission success. You should expect that this foundational part of our vision will require your excellent communication and teamwork.
Responsibilities included but are not limited to:
- Perform activities including Fault Tree Analysis (FTA), Functional Hazard Assessments (FHAs), Hazard Reports, Failure Modes Effects and Criticality Analyses (FMECA), reliability analysis, and developing mitigation plans
- Define and decompose vehicle functions
- Develop diagrams and documentation of functional architecture
- Ensure traceability between system and subsystem functions, requirements, and safety artifacts
- Provide review, guidance, and expertise of subsystem safety analysis products
- Support verification and validation of safety and reliability requirements
- Provide technical guidance to other engineers across the program and company
- Collaborate across Lunar Systems Engineers to develop best practices and find opportunities for common processes across project
